CABELL COUNTY, W.Va. (WSAZ) -- A firefighter with the Ohio River Road Fire Department tells WSAZ that Saturday's loud noise in northern Cabell County was likely a propane tank explosion.
The firefighter says investigators found evidence of some sort of fire on the riverbank -- and that a man who said he was fishing on the Ohio River showed up at the emergency room that night with burns from a propane tank explosion.
No word yet on the man's name or how seriously he was hurt.

CABELL COUNTY, W.Va. (WSAZ) -- Emergency workers are trying to find out what caused an explosion in northern Cabell County late Saturday night.
In fact, crews haven't even pinpointed where or how the explosion happened.
Neighbors heard and felt the explosion around 10:45 p.m. Saturday near Kyle Lane, which is just off Route 2 south of the Merritt's Creek Connector in Cabell County.
People in Athalia, across the Ohio River, say they saw and felt the explosion. Some reported seeing a fire ball.
